Hektaş Arkaz has stomach and contact action along with a strong fumigant effect. The application can be performed with all types of pulverizers. It should be applied to all surfaces properly after sweeping and cleaning up the storage thoroughly including ceilings and floors. The applications in field should be repeated every 7-14 days considering the condition of the pests.
Method of Application
Tobacco whitefly of cotton: Management should be started when an average of 10 larvae+pupae are found per leaf.
Whitefly in tomato: The greenhouse found to be contaminated by whitefly is entered diagonally. Every 5 steps, 50 leaves are collected from mid and top leaves. Treatment is started when an average of 5 larvae-pupae are found per leaf.
After mature emergences are seen against cabbage moth, randomly 50-100 plants are checked in the field and eggs and larvae are sought. If 5 of 100 plants are contaminated, chemical management is applied.
The field is entered from the direction of diagonals against aphids, and one leaf is cut randomly from the fresh leaves and shoots of the plants once in 3-5 steps. As a result of counts made with loop in 25-50 leaves in legume family and 20-40 leaves in broad-leaved plants like Eggplant, Gourd Family and Cabbage; if the number of pests per leaf is 10-20, it is necessary to start chemical management. However, the effectiveness of the benefits should be observed before deciding on administrations by observing parasitoids and predators.
In empty tanks, administration is made in a way to wet all surfaces.
